Imports of flat knitting and stitch-bonding machines to Italy are set to decrease from $53.085 million in 2024 to $49.795 million in 2028, indicating a gradual decline. Considering the data, the year-on-year percentage changes from 2024 to 2028 are consistently negative, suggesting a steadily decreasing demand or market saturation. There seems to be a downward CAGR over these five years, pointing towards a consistent annual reduction in imports.
Future trends to watch for include technological advancements in domestic manufacturing, potential changes in Italian fashion and textile sectors, or shifts in global trade policies impacting imports. Observing innovations in textile technology could alter the forecast significantly.
